The name '''Ventalîque''' might have come from Latin Vandalus, ultimately from Proto-Germanic *wandilaz and the Proto-Germanic suffix *-iskaz, making a possible Proto-Germanic word **wandiliskaz, meaning "Pertaining to the Vandals, or wanderers", an equivalent to English Vandalish. | |||
